How Much Home Equity Can You Access in Winnebago County, Illinois? (2026)

Homeowners across Winnebago County have built real equity. On a $294,000 Winnebago County home with $162,000 owed, an 85% CLTV unlocks roughly $87,900 in cash.

That estimate uses an 85% combined loan-to-value — your first mortgage plus any new equity loan can total up to 85% of the home's value. Your current loan-to-value is about 55%, leaving room to borrow.

Which equity option fits Winnebago County?

If your first mortgage carries a low rate, a HELOC or home equity loan lets you keep it and borrow only what you need (up to ~$87,900). A cash-out refinance replaces the whole loan and caps at 80% LTV — about $73,200 here — but resets your rate.
